Hayek, Linda M.; Stephens, Larry – Journal of Computers in Mathematics and Science Teaching, 1989
Examines factors related to computer anxiety measured by the Computer Anxiety Index (CAIN). Achievement in two programing courses was inversely related to computer anxiety. Students who had a home computer and had computer experience before high school had lower computer anxiety than those who had not. Lists 14 references. (YP)
